- Abstract: Deodorization of gases emitted from Tanneries using eco-friendly and cost-effective approaches is necessary for the safe disposal of industrial emissions. There is limited research available on the treatment of odorous gases emitted from tanneries using bio-filter. In this endeavor, pilot-scale studies were performed in a 2.7 m 3 bio-filter with synthetic gas mixture containing hydrogen sulfide (H2 S) and ammonia (NH3 ) as input gas to study the impact of bedding material for the removal of H2 S and NH3 using bio-filter and identification of various design parameters for scale-up. The pilot-scale studies showed that the removal efficacy of both NH3 and H2 S was about 90–99% at an empty bed residence time of 55 seconds at an inlet concentration (NH3 and H2 S) of 200 to 210 ppmV and microbial count enhanced from 3.5 × 10 3 to 8.9 × 10 9 in 210 days. The microbial biodiversity analysis revealed the dominance of proteobacteria as as well as Firmicutes and Acinetobacter . A full-scale bio-filter (13.75 m 3 ) was designed, installed, and commissioned in a tannery and observed that the removal efficiency of >99% since last three years.
